Council Tax Band: tbc72:T44d,Permitted Fees:
Before the start of the tenancy:
Holding Deposit: 1 week’s rent
Tenancy Deposit: 5 weeks’ rent
During the tenancy:
Payment of the greater of £50 and reasonably incurred costs for the variation, assignment or novation the tenancy agreement
Payment of interest for the late payment of rent at a rate of up to 3% + Bank of England base rate
Payment for the reasonably incurred costs for the loss of keys/security devices that are supported in writing and supplied to the payer
Payment of any unpaid rent or other reasonable costs associated with your early termination of the tenancy
During the tenancy (payable to the provider) if permitted and applicable to your contract terms:
Utilities: Gas, Electricity, Water and Sewage
Communications: Fixed line telephone and broadband
Installation of cable/satellite and subscription to cable/satellite supplier
Television licence
Council Tax
Other permitted payments:
Any other permitted payments, not included above, under the relevant legislation including contractual damages.
